This article intends to: (1) discover and portray the flora lexicon of kaghati; and (2) examine the dynamic of inter-generational comprehension. The researcher used qualitative method and upheld by quantitative method. The information required were gotten by perception, meeting, and poll strategies. At that point, the survey is directed upon 150 respondents. The extent of the respondents’ ages was from 15 to 65 years. In light of information examination, there were two discoveries discovered: (1) the flora lexicon of kaghati comprises of fifteen dictionaries as ostensible and biotic class. (2) There is an alternate degree of between generational comprehension on flora lexicon of kaghati. The old age (46-65 years) 84% (best), the middle generation (25-45 years) 74% (best), and the young generation (15-24 years) 55% (better). Kaghati is a common game type and an ancient social element in MSC that exists today. Bieck (Bieck, 2002) said that kaghati has been growing for about 4,000 years. Kaghati was previously used as a rancher round and was also played after the drive. Ensuring the abundance of Kaghati in MSC is important, both for the sustainability of the Muna language and for the preservation of Kaghati, with its conventions and culture, which include the importance and social appreciation of past heritage as part of its own character for the younger age. It has external referential meaning, can be seen, proven, both empirically and visible. Bhoru Palm Palmae: Palm found in the area of tropical and subtropical. It has stemmed grows upright and rarely branches. Its roots grow from the base of the stem and are shaped like fibers. The stem is segmented and does not have a true cambium. The leaf stalk has a leaf midrib that covers the stem. Regarding kaghati, MSC, especially the makers of kaghati using bhoru to be used as a sounding device called ‘kamuu’ or kaworu’. The part of palm or bhoru used is the young palm leaf part called bhale. As an identity of pande ghati ‘kaghati’s maker’. In addition, the bhoru lexicon is present in expressions relating to kaghati, namely O kaghati mbali bhoru we ahera ‘Kaghati is an umbrella in the afterlife ‘. The meaning of the expression is that MSC makes kaghati as much as possible so that it can protect itself from the heat of the sun in the hereafter (Philosophy). Bhea Areca Nut Areca catechu: The areca tree has a high stem that can reach a height of 15-25m; the trunk is slender and perpendicular to the top. The fruit is green when young and turns orange or yellowish red when is ripe. In kaghati’s environment, the part of the bhea used is the midrib of areca nut or called kulubhea. The midrib is used by the maker of kaghati as the kalampi ‘kaghati coating’. Bhea is a symbol of respect, appreciation, and friendship in individual communities with other individuals and also between groups. Bhea is the dominant symbol in Muna’s conversation, which is always presented in every traditional ceremony, such as marriage customs, karia rituals, and others. Bhakeno bhea or ‘betel nut’ is also used by MSC as katangkano wangka ‘teeth booster’. MSC considers areca nut to represent honesty because it has stems that grow straight. There is a strength and power (Philosophy). Bhontu Waru Hibiscus tiliaceus: Grows on fertile soil, stems grow straight, but on infertile soils, the stems bend, branch, and the leaves are wider. Waru height reaches 5-15 meters. The ability to survive is very high because it is tolerant of dry and wet conditions. Bhontu is used in kaghati’s environment as the edge of kaghati or called kasamba, a net that looks like a spider webs or kalolonda, and a balancing rope called kasaa. Ghai Coconut Cocos nucifera: Ghai has a single chip seed, rooted in fiber, and is classified as a palm family. In general, ghai ‘coconut’ has no branches and has slippery leaves. Ghai is very easy to cultivate and also has many health benefits. In kaghati’s environment, part of ghai ‘coconut’ which is used by the maker of kaghati is coconut shell or called kaghabulu. Pande ghati ‘maker of kaghati’ has close interaction with kaghabulu which is used as a place to store the fibers of pineapple leaves which have been cleaned of fine fur. In addition, MSC also makes kaghabulu as a traditional game called kalego which is now rarely played by Muna children. Tree of Life; provide benefits for other lives; power provider; and life safety (Philosophy). Ghue Rattan Calamus spp.: A plant belonging to a group of palm whose life propagates and is included in the Calamoideae sub- family. Rattan stems are usually slim with a diameter of 2-5 cm, long sections, not hollow, and many are protected by long, hard and sharp spines. In kaghati’s environment, the young leaves of ghue ‘rattan’ are used by pande ghati as one of the materials to make a sounding device. In order to be able to produce sound as desired, pande ghati sliced thinly and smoothed the young leaves of the ghue. Sound produced will also be different, according to the creativity of the maker of kaghati ‘pande ghati’. Considered the giver of life; be a fortress of strength; and provide comfort (Philosophy). Kahitela Corn Zea mays: A kind of plant that includes the family of grasses (graminae) from the subfamily myadeae. Corn has fiber roots, stems that are not branched and cylindrical. Corn plants have one or two cobs, depending on the variety. In kaghati’s environment, the maker of kaghati uses a part of kahitela, namely goga ‘corn husk’ which is already dried. Goga is used as an ingredient in the making of kalampi or a coating that is placed on kasambano fotu or kasaa to prevent breaking easily. As a counterweight; Life balance; and prevent damage or act as a protector (Philosophy). Kakumboka Fern Drynaria quercifolia: A fern refers to a group of plants with the vascular system of true (Tracheophyta). Fern is a plant in the epiphytic plant species, which is a plant whose life attaches to other plants but looks for its own food. Aside from being a traditional medicinal plant, kakumboka is one of the raw materials of kaghati. Pande ghati uses a dry leaf of kakumboka to make the small kaghati or called bhate kamanu-manu or kaensewoka by using a sprig of grass as its counterweight. This ‘Fern Leaf’ roo kakumboka is also used by kaghati makers as an alternative or choice for paper or kaghati walls, besides gadung leaves or roo kolope. Considered a protector; able to live together; and give peace (Philosophy). Kasopa A Kind of Pumpkin: A kind of pumpkin plant, large fruit, round, and feels bitter. Its contents are seeded like pumpkin seeds, hard-skinned when old or mature. In kaghati’s environment, pande ghati makes kaghati by imitating the shape of the kasopa fruit. The kite or kaghati is called bhate dhalebha. MSC wants a degree change in life; able to improve themselves to be better (Philosophy). Kolope Gadung Tuber Dioscorea hispida: Gadung tuber has round hairy, spiny stems that are spread along the stem and stalks. Gadung tubers’ skin is ivory white or yellow. The tubers of stemless yams grow and climb, 5-20 m long. As the main material for making Muna kites called kaghati kolope. Kolope leaves are used for the wall on kaghati. Kolope leaves have two kinds; masculine and feminine leaf. The place of leaf on kaghati’s wall based on the position of the gadung leaf. Roo kolope has a symbol that symbolizes the balance of life. Human life is not alone. Humans in their lives there are always others, humans as social creatures. They are on our left and right. The shape of the right and left yam leaves has the same shape. This is human life in togetherness. Regarding the balance position, kaghati fans have the idea that their lives will always be in a balanced, safe, peaceful and peaceful position. Roo kolope is analogous to the human body; roo kolope is identical to human skin. If roo kolope on kaghati serves to hold exposed to the wind so that it is balanced in the sky, human skin functions to protect all the substances in our body from the wind or prevent the entry of other substances that can damage body tissues in humans (Philosophy). Kowala Sugar Palm Arenga pinnata: A kind of plant that is a closed seed plant (Angiospermae) and belongs to the family of areca nut (Arecaceae). Pande ghati uses parts of the kowala plant namely roono kowala or young palm leaves which are La Ino / Jurnal Arbitrer - Vol. 9 No. 1 (2022) 44 dried. Young palm leaves or roono kowala called bhale in Muna can be used for sounding devices on kaghati. Able to provide many benefits for life. Easy to live anywhere (Philosophy). Midawa Sweet Potato Ipomoea batatas L.: A plant that belongs to a type of secondary crop which functions as a substitute for staple food (rice). Midawa ‘sweet potato’ is a kind of cultivated plant. Related to kaghati’s environment shown in the kaghati shape or model, namely bhate dhangkonu or semi-round model. Naming bhate dhangkonu by the maker of kaghati is caused by kaghati resembling the round shape of the midawa plant. Lexicon dhangkonu is only available in midawa plants because it is not found in other plants. Pande ghati has an idea with the kaghati model, midawa as one of the main staples of MSC can be maintained and lifted the dignity of the midawa plant to be high, which was above the ground, now in the sky. Clever to be grateful; always reminds us that the wheel of life is always spinning, sometimes it is below or above (Philosophy). Nanasi Pineapple Ananas commocus: Plant of nanasi ‘pineapple’ is classified as an annual monocot class. This plant has a series of flowers found at the end of the stem, and the growth extends using side shoots that develop into vegetative branches. In kaghati’s environment, nanasi ‘pineapple’ is one of the important materials in the process of making kaghati Muna. The maker of kaghati uses roo nanasi ‘pineapple leaves’ to be used as kaghati rope known as ghurame. Ghurame is a typical rope of Muna and is made from pineapple leaf fibers or called kawuu-wuu. The selected pineapple leaves ‘roo nanasi’ are old leaves. Magical value: pineapples should not be bypassed. If stepped on, the rope will break easily later. It has a symbol of life: pineapple has self- defense, that is on the sides of its leaves with thorns and at the tips of the leaves there are sharp and hard thorns. These spines are pineapple’s personal protective devices from outside disturbances. The thorn symbolizes the defense and security of life, not disturbed by outsiders, such as animals or humans. The character of the leaves are straight upright, it seems like humans are raising their hands, as in the atmosphere of praying to God. Pineapple also symbolizes kindness and benefits (Philosophy). Patu Betung Dendrocalamus asper: A type of bamboo that has a large stem size and is included in the tribe of grasses. In kaghati’s environment, pande ghati used patu ‘betung’ as one of the basic materials for making kaghati, which is to make wings or pani of kaghati. The bamboo character is chosen to be a kites’ wing is hard and thick. The length depends on the size of the kaghati made. The function of the wing ‘pani’ is to make kaghati able to fly to the sky. Betung has a strong and long-lasting durability for years. Regarding this strength and resilience, the maker of kaghati has the ideology that he also possesses the resilience and life force that the patu ‘betung’ has. Patu symbolizes life, the bamboo shoots are delicious as vegetables, the trunks can be used for the floor of the house; can also be used for fencing. MSC hopes to have strong endurance through life; although hard and firm but still be wise; and easy to adapt in any environment (Philosophy). Wulu Reed Bamboo Gigantochloa atter: Wulu is refers to a kind of herbaceous plant with cavities and segments on its stem. Bamboo is included in the grass family. In kaghati’s environment, pande ghati used wulu to make kaindere ‘middle frames of kite’. Kaindere is a pole located in the center of the vertical position. This vertical pole is made from one stem of which is intact and is cut according to the desired height of kaghati. Able to live by following the rules of life that have been set; have sincerity of heart. (Philosophy). Towulambe Sugar Cane Saccharum officinarum: A type of grass and only grows in tropical climates, and where it has high water content. The stem of towulambe is used as an ear material for making kamuu/kaworu ‘sounding device’ and called kapongke ‘the ear’. The length is around 2 cm, its function is to tie the rope of kamuu/kaworu so that it forms an arc and produces sound. As a counterweight in life; alignment; not discriminating each other. Lexical La Ino / Jurnal Arbitrer - Vol. 9 No. 1 (2022) 45 tested by 150 respondents include 50 respondents who were 15-24 years old, 50 respondents who were 25-45 years old, and 50 respondents who were 46-65 years old. The level of understanding of the flora lexicon by the three groups of respondents is shown in the fee structure. The distinction in speed level of intergenerational understanding from the flora lexicon is used as the angle limit. For a general picture, the following is the web of speeches, which includes Kaghati’s flora encyclopedia. Table 2. Percentage of Flora Lexicon Flora Lexicons of Kaghati 15-24 years old 25-45 years old 46-65 years old bhoru 32 100 100 bhea 100 100 100 bhontu 28 64 82 ghai 100 100 100 ghue 52 60 84 kahitela 100 100 100 kakumboka 14 60 72 kolope 36 64 94 kowala 100 100 100 midawa 100 100 100 nanasi 80 86 90 patu 24 40 64 wulu 32 58 74 towulambe 20 38 52 kasopa 0 38 48 In view of the above graph, it can be seen that respondents with an age of 46-65 years have the most remarkable comprehension with a normal value of 84% (useful) for each lexicon tested, followed by respondents aged 25-45 who matured with a normal value of 74% (very good), and then the lowest understandings with a normal value of 55% (sufficient) of respondents aged 15-24 years. In addition, we can also determine the level of understanding among the respondents. The normal understanding of respondents between the ages of 46-65 and respondents of 25-45 years is 10%; the typical perception of the 2545-year-old respondents of the 15-25-year-old respondents is 19%, and the normal understanding of the 46-65-year-old respondents of the 15-24-year-old respondents is 29%. Subsequently, it can generally be seen that understanding of the jargon decreases by ± 29%, resulting from the knowledge of respondents with the most critical data compared to respondents with the highest understanding. CONCLUSION Muna speech community interact and is reliant on the environment, either natural environment or socio-cultural environment (including ke-kaghati- an environment). The raw materials of kaghati game are all derived from Mother Nature. The result of interaction, interrelation, and interdependence of Muna speech community and ke-kaghati-an environment is indicated in the diversity of kaghati flora lexicon. Preservation of the abundance of kaghati in MSC is significant, both for the maintainability of the Muna language and for the protection of kaghati with its customs and culture, which is safeguarded in the importance and social estimations of the past legacy as a component of the individual personality, particularly for the youthful age. Exploring the ecological language of Kekaghatian in the Muna linguistic community from an ecological linguistic perspective is something new. There are several difficulties La Ino / Jurnal Arbitrer - Vol. 9 No. 1 (2022) 46 associated with this research: kaghati experts, or called as pande ghati; in this case, there are some from the older generation, while the younger generation has very little knowledge of kaghati due to the disruption of the intergenerational process of inheritance.
